使用if语句

简介: 使用if语句

使用if语句

if语句是编程中用于进行条件判断的基本结构,它允许程序根据某个条件是否为真来执行相应的代码块。下面是关于如何使用if语句的一些基本指导和示例。

基本语法

在大多数编程语言中,if语句的基本语法如下:

image.png

示例

假设我们有一个变量x,我们想要检查它的值是否大于10。如果是,我们就打印一条消息。 image.png


在这个例子中,因为x的值是15,它大于10,所以程序会执行if语句块中的print函数,输出“x的值大于10”。

嵌套的if语句

你可以在一个if语句内部嵌套另一个if语句,以便根据多个条件执行不同的代码块。

image.png

在这个例子中,两个条件都为真,所以两个print语句都会被执行。

if-else语句

你还可以使用else子句来指定当if语句的条件为假时应该执行的代码块。

image.png

在这个例子中,因为x的值不大于10,所以程序会执行else语句块中的print函数,输出“x的值不大于10”。

if-elif-else语句

对于多个条件判断,你可以使用elif(即“else if”)来提供额外的条件分支。

image.png

在这个例子中,程序会检查每个条件,直到找到一个为真的条件,然后执行相应的代码块。如果没有任何条件为真,则执行else子句中的代码块。

注意事项

· 确保你的条件表达式是逻辑上正确的,并且返回布尔值(真或假)。

· 缩进在编程中非常重要,它决定了代码块的结构。确保你的ifelifelse语句块正确缩进。

· 避免在条件表达式中使用复杂的逻辑,尽量保持简单和清晰。如果需要,可以将复杂的逻辑拆分成多个简单的条件判断。

通过使用if语句及其变体,你可以构建出灵活且强大的程序逻辑,以满足各种需求。

 

目录
相关文章
|
4天前
|
Serverless C++
8语句
8语句
21 1
|
3天前
|
JavaScript Shell PHP
shebang语句是什么(二)
shebang语句是什么(二)
5 0
|
4天前
|
存储 弹性计算 运维
if语句
【4月更文挑战第29天】
21 0
|
4天前
|
C++ 容器
c++语句详细介绍(一)
前言 这篇简单介绍一下c++语句,主要有简单语句、语句作用域、条件语句、迭代语句以及异常处理机制
41 0
|
4天前
|
C++
c++语句详细介绍(二)
c++语句详细介绍(二)
35 0
|
6月前
try - except 语句
try - except 语句
80 0
|
10月前
|
Linux C语言
do-while(0)语句到底有什么用?
do-while(0)语句到底有什么用?
69 0
|
自然语言处理 程序员 Python
耐人寻味的 for...else...语句
耐人寻味的 for...else...语句
54 0
if...else if...else 语句
if...else if...else 语句
70 0
if...else语句
if...else语句
47 0